摘要
本文旨在探讨变电站铅酸蓄电池核对性放电的应用与研究.铅酸蓄电池作为变电站的重要电源设备,其性能的稳定性和可靠性对于保障电力系统的正常运行至关重要.核对性放电作为一种有效的蓄电池检测方法,能够检测出蓄电池的容量和性能状态,预防蓄电池故障,提高电力系统的稳定性和可靠性.
Abstract
The purpose of this paper is to explore the application and research of the nuclear discharge of lead-acid batteries in substations.As an important power supply equipment of substation,the stability and reliability of lead-acid battery performance are crucial to ensure the normal operation of the power system.As an effective battery detection method,check discharge can detect the capacity and performance status of the battery,which is of great significance for preventing battery failure and ensuring the stability of the power system.The battery verification discharge can effectively detect the performance state of the battery,improve the stability and reliability of the power system.
